By A Correspondent- The Priscilla Chiguba led Zimbabwe Electoral Commission (ZEC) said it had resumed electoral activities following the relaxation of Covid-19 restrictions by President Emmerson Mnangagwa two weeks ago.

In January, the discredited ZEC postponed voter registration and fieldwork.
In a statement, ZEC chief elections officer Mr Utloile Silaigwana said the resumption of these suspended activities will come into effect on April 1.“ZEC, would like to announce that following the relaxation of lockdown measures of Statutory Instrument 10 of 2021 on 1 March, the commission will lift the suspension of voter registration and some fieldwork it announced on 8 January. The resumption of these suspended activities will come into effect on 1 April,” reads part of the statement.

“However, because of the danger still posed by the pandemic and the need to uphold some health provisions of Statutory Instrument 10 of 21 which are still in force, the conduct of by-elections remains suspended,” he said.
